Today I am 7,159 Days Sober.

Today makes 7,159 days sober for me. 7,159 days ago, I walked into a NTP, 3 months pregnant. I was terrified. I was too scared to even be hopeful yet. But I did it. I made it. I am currently sober, working on my bachelors in Substance Use Counseling, in fact I graduated my diploma and my Associates in SUD counseling with high honors! My baby is grown, healthy and happy. I am in a long term relationship with a sober partner and frequently do public speaking surrounding my story. I am a recovery coach and peer support for those in recovery, or looking to find their sobriety. Would you like to hear any of my story?
